In today’s smartphones, internal storage often fills up quickly with apps, photos, and system data. While earlier Android phones allowed users to insert standard SD cards, most modern devices use microSD or TF (TransFlash) cards — compact, high-speed storage solutions that act as external memory. Because of this shift, many users want to download apps or media directly to their TF cards to free up space on internal storage. However, the Google Play Store doesn’t provide a direct option to change the default download location. Instead, this setting must be adjusted through Android’s storage settings and app management system.

Understanding how Android manages storage is key before making this change. When you download apps from the Play Store, they are installed on your phone’s internal memory by default. Only certain apps can be moved to the TF card afterward, depending on the developer’s permissions and Android version. Nevertheless, by properly setting up your TF card as “adoptable storage” or using it for media downloads, you can optimize your phone’s available space and ensure smoother performance.
Here’s a detailed step-by-step guide to help you change the download location from internal storage to your TF card for Play Store apps:
-
Insert and set up your TF card:
Make sure your TF card is properly inserted into the card slot. Once detected, go to Settings → Storage and check if the TF card is listed. -
Format as internal or portable storage:
Tap on your TF card name, then choose either “Format as internal” or “Format as portable.”-
Format as internal: The TF card will merge with your phone’s internal storage, allowing Play Store apps to install directly on it.
-
Format as portable: The TF card will store only files like photos, videos, and music. Apps cannot be installed here directly.
-
-
Move apps to the TF card (if already installed):
-
Go to Settings → Apps & notifications → [App name] → Storage.
-
Tap Change, then select TF card as the new location.
-
Confirm and wait for the transfer to complete.
-
-
Set default storage for downloads and media:
-
Open Settings → Storage → Download location (or Default write disk) if available.
-
Select TF card as the default download location.
-
Some manufacturers (like Samsung, Xiaomi, or Oppo) may have this option under File Manager settings instead.
-
-
Redirect Play Store downloads via adoptable storage:
If your TF card is formatted as internal storage, Play Store will automatically treat it as part of the main storage. Future app downloads will install directly onto the combined storage without any manual switching. -
For media apps (like YouTube, Spotify, or Netflix):
Many apps have their own settings for download storage. Open each app and go to its Settings → Storage location section, then select TF card as the preferred destination.
After you’ve completed these steps, your phone will intelligently use the TF card for new downloads whenever possible. Keep in mind that system apps and core services must remain in internal storage, but most media and third-party apps can be shifted to the TF card, especially if it’s formatted as internal memory.
Switching to a TF card for downloads not only frees up space but also extends your phone’s lifespan by reducing internal memory wear. However, always ensure your TF card is of high quality and supports fast read/write speeds (Class 10 or UHS-I recommended). Cheap or low-speed cards can cause app crashes or slower performance when running from external storage.
